While some indoor lights like LEDs and fluorescents can activate solar cells, the minuscule electricity produced is not practical for powering systems designed for sunlight. This is because artificial light lacks the irradiance intensity and full light spectrum that solar panels. . Can these panels function with the use of artificial light?
